IMPORTANT SERVICING NOTES
Only qualified service personnel are allowed to carry out maintenance and repair of this receiver.

Servicing of High Voltage System and CRT
It is important that the static charge is removed from the high voltage system when carrying out work on the
receiver. This can be achieved by connecting a 10K resistor (with a suitably insulated lead) from the CRT
cavity connector to the CRT ground tag. This must be carried out with the AC supply disconnected from the
receiver.
Note the following:
• The CRT in this receiver employs Integral Implosion Protection.
• If the CRT has to be changed it MUST be replaced with the correct type for continued safe working.
• DO NOT lift the CRT by its neck.
• When handing the CRT, ensure that shatterproof goggles are worn.
• Ensure that the CRT is discharge before handling.

X-Ray
This receiver is designed to keep any x-ray emission to an absolute minimum. Some fault conditions and
servicing procedures may produce potentially hazardous x-ray radiation levels. This is a problem when in
close proximity to the receiver for long periods of time. To reduce any risks associated with this, please
observe the following precautions:
1. When undertaking any servicing on this chassis, DO NOT increase the EHT to more than 30KV, (at a
instantaneous beam current of 300µA).
2. Ensure that during normal operation the EHT does not exceed 27.5KV (at a beam current of 800µA). This
level has been preset in the factory. Always check that this level has not been exceeded after carrying out
any repair on the receiver.
3. DO NOT replace the CRT with any other type than that specified in the parts listing as this may cause
excessive x-ray radiation.

Before returning the receiver to the customer
In addition to the above checks, the following should also be carried out before returning the receiver to the
customer.
1. Inspect all the leads to ensure that they are dressed correctly and that they are not obstructed or pinched
by any other parts.
2. Ensure that all protective devices are in good condition. These will include nonmetallic control knobs,
insulating fish papers, cabinets backs, compartment covers or shields, mechanical insulators, etc.

SERVICE ADJUSTMENTS
Service Mode Function
All required adjustments for servicing this TV set, may be done in «Service Mode», excepting G2 and FOCUS.
How to access the Service Mode
1. Turn the receiver on and ensure that it is tuned into a test pattern.
CH

2. Turn the receiver off using the mains switch.
3. Press the volume down and channel up buttons together. See Figure 1.

3
4

4. Continue pressing the volume down and channel up buttons while turning
the mains on using the mains switch. See Fig. 1.

Figure 1

5. Keep pressing the volume down and channel up buttons until the picture appears.
6. Release the two buttons and the receiver is now in the Service Mode.
To move between the various service mode functions, use the channel up and down buttons.
Use the volume buttons to change the data to the desired value.
The data will be stored automatically when exiting the Service Mode.
To exit the service mode, press the stand-by button on the remote control or turn the receiver off
with the mains switch.

Adjustment of Data within the NVM memory
To access the NVM memory, press the channel up button on the remote control until the NVM setting is reached. Note that
the NVM address is shown in green and the NVM value is shown in red. Each of the NVM values are stored as a
hexadecimal code, each code comprises of two hexadecimal numbers. Each of these numbers will break down into a four
bit binary code as in the example below.
Hex code
A
Binary code
1010
Button on remote to toggle Bit 7654

5
0101
3210

In the example given above, the hexadecimal code is A5, the binary equivalent is 1010 0101. The remote control button to
toggle each bit on or off (1 or a 0) is shown below the binary code. Therefore to change this to A6, remote control buttons
1 then 0 would have to be pressed.
Note: In the tables below appear b0, b1, b2,.........,b7, whose indicate the bit number:
b0 is the Least Significant Bit (LSB).
b7 is the Most Significant Bit (MSB).

PIF/AGC Adjustment

1. “AFT C” should not be adjusted. The value should be fixed to 0A.
2. “AFT F” Adjustment
2.1. Connect the output of SSG (Standard Signal Generator) to the tuner IF output terminal.
·SSG output 38.9 MHz (CW) ± 5 KHz.
·SSG output level: approx. 90 dB/uV.
2.2. Enter into Service Mode.
2.3. Select parameter AFT F.
2.4. Push «CALL» button on R/C, see Page 43. «AFT OK» will appear in On Screen Display (OSD).
2.5. Switch set OFF and ON again, setting is now memorized.
3. RF-AGC Adjustment
3.1. Receive the “ COLOUR Bar” Signal (Channel E-10). Signal strength: 53dB/µV.
3.2. Enter into Service Mode.
3.3. Select parameter AGC.
3.4. Push “CALL” button on R/C, see Page 43. “BUS STOP” will appear in OSD.
3.5. Push “GREEN” button on R/C (to exit Bus Stop Mode).
3.6. Switch set OFF and ON again, setting is now memorized.

Screen Adjustment
1. Focus Adjustment
1.1. Apply mains voltage of 220V AC/50HZ to TV.
1.2. Receive Philips pattern signal to a level between 60 and 80 dB/µV.
1.3. Set contrast to 10/10, brightness to 5/10 and colour 0/10.
1.4. Adjust focus potentiometer to obtain maximum definition.
2.G2 Adjustment
2.1. Apply mains voltage of 220V AC/50HZ to TV.
2.2. Receive the “Cross Hatch” pattern signal to a level between 60 and 80 dB/µV.
2.3. Apply High Voltage Probe to Pin 8 of CRT socket
2.4. Adjust G2 potentiometer until obtaining 525V ±10%.
2.5. Check BKGD. If it is necessary adjust BKGD according to instructions detailed below.

Geometry Adjustment Procedure
1. Horizontal Shift
1.1. Receive Philips pattern signal.
1.2 Select H-SHFT with channel up or channel down buttons.
1.3. When volume up button is pressed, picture moves to the left.
1.4. When volume down button is pressed, picture moves to the right.
1.5. Adjust the horizontal location to obtain picture centering (Figure 2).
2. Vertical Shift
2.1. Receive Philips pattern signal.
2.2. Select V-SHFT with channel up or channel down buttons.
2.3. When volume up button is pressed, picture moves up.
2.4. When volume down button is pressed, picture moves down.
2.5. Adjust the vertical location to obtain picture centering (Figure 3).

Figure 2

Figure 3
3. Vertical Amplifier
3.1. Receive Philips pattern signal.
3.2. Select V-AMPL with channel up or channel down buttons.
3.3. When volume up button is pressed, vertical size of picture decreases.
3.4. When volume down button is pressed, vertical size of picture increases.
3.5. Adjust the vertical size to obtain picture overscan (Figure 4).

Colour Adjustment (BKGD) Procedures

The following adjustments are required when the Picture Tube or IC801 are replaced, or may be necessary after adjustment of the G2 voltage.
6 5 4 3 2 1 0
1. «GAIN B», «GAIN G»
1.1. Adjust G2.
Gain point
1.2. Tune a grey scale pattern.
1.3. Adjust colour to minimum.
1.4. Fix R-GAIN value to 32.
1.5. Position colorimeter in the left point of Figure 5.
Figure 5
DC point
1.6. Using brightness and contrast buttons, select a luminance of »120 nits.
1.7. Operate again in Service Mode and select location B-GAIN and G-GAIN to obtain colour coordinates:
X = 0.290 ± 0.015
Y = 0.300 ± 0.015

9

37GT-27S

1.8. Exit Service Mode and check colour coordinates «X» and «Y» at 20 and 120 nits. It may be necessary to repeat the
same procedure or readjust the cuts as show the be below one.
2. «CUT R», «CUT G»
2.1. Adjust G2, in the case that it has not been made previously.
2.2. Tune a grey scale pattern.
2.3. Adjust colour to minimum.
2.4. Position colorimeter in the right point of Fig.4.
2.5. Using brightness and contrast buttons, select a luminance of »20 nits.
2.6. Operate again in Service Mode and select location CUT-G and CUT-R to obtain colour coordinates:
X = 0.290 ± 0.015
Y = 0.300 ± 0.015
2.7. Exit Service Mode and check colour coordinates «X» and «Y» at 20 and 120 nits. It may be necessary to repeat
the same procedure or the previous one.

Cancel password (PIN)
The following process describes how to cancel actual password (PIN) when the customer forgets the code.
1. Press channel up or down to select the channel, wich you locked with input PIN number.
2. The TV picture will be blue and the key appear on screen.
3. Press and hold volume down on the TV and simultaneously press CHILD LOCK button (see Page.43) on the remote
control several times until the key disappears.

Procedure to Program Functions of Hotel Mode
Below listed can be found the procedure to carry out in the above TV Sets functions called HOTEL MODE as follows:
Consider that HOTEL MODE is implemented by means of HOTEL MODE 1. The HOTEL MODE 2 or HOTEL MODE 3
can be used at the same time than HOTEL MODE 1.

HOTEL 1

Blockade of tuning functions

Restriction of sound

HOTEL 2

Blockade of tuning functions

Start on SCART mode + SW when
SCART IS ACTIVE (Front Panel inactive)

HOTEL 3

Blockade of tuning functions

VCR constant changed

Hotel 1 Mode: blockade of the TUNING function by modifying the value in 0A address of the NVM.
-This change besides blocking the tuning function, makes the TV always starts to operate in program 1.
Procedure:
A) Press the volume up or volume down buttons (RC) as far as the NVM address (green colour) displays “0A” location.
Check the NVM value (red colour) displays the NORMAL VALUE .
B) Pay Attention: Press the button 2 (RC) only once. The NORMAL VALUE has been changed to the HOTEL 1 MODE
VALUE now. If the button 2 (RC) is pressed again the NORMAL VALUE is recovered. For the same reason, if a wrong
button has been pressed, NORMAL VALUE can be recovered by pressing the same button again. See NVM table on
page 6.
Restriction of Sound Volume: by modifying the R314 value.
Change R314 value from 1K (VRS-TVIJD102J part code) to 39K (VRS-TV1JD393J part code), so the maximum level of
sound can be limited from 100% to 50%.

10

37GT-27S

Hotel 2 Mode: by modifying the value in 57 address of the NVM .
-When the TV set is switched on by main it starts working in SCART mode.
-When the TV is in STAND-BY mode and it is connected to a VCR through a 21 pins wire, it may be switched on simply
by SLOW SWITCH (VCR in PLAY mode).
-In these circumstances the Front Panel Control Keys does not work.
Procedure:
A) Press the volume up or volume down buttons (RC) as far as the NVM address (green Colour) displays “57” location.
Check the NVM value (red colour) displays the NORMAL VALUE . See NVM Table on page 8.
B) Pay Attention: Press the button 0 (RC) only once. The NORMAL VALUE has been changed to the HOTEL 2 MODE
VALUE now. If the button 0 (RC) is pressed again the NORMAL VALUE is recovered. For the same reason, if a wrong
button has been pressed, NORMAL VALUE can be recovered by pressing the same button again.
Hotel 3 Mode: by modifying the value 57 address of the NVM.
-When this it is activated VCR mode is set in all programs.
Procedure:
A) Press the volume up or volume down buttons (RC) as far as the NVM address (green colour) displays “57” location.
Check the NVM value (red colour) displays the NORMAL VALUE.
B) Pay Attention: Press the button 1 (RC) only once. The NORMAL VALUE has been changed to the HOTEL 3 MODE
VALUE now. If the button 1 (RC) is pressed again the NORMAL VALUE is recovered. For the same reason, if a wrong
button has been pressed, NORMAL VALUE can be recovered by pressing the same button again. See NVM Table on
page 8.
Finally press the Mains Power Button to switch OFF the TV SET . The changes made are stored automatically when the
TV SET is switched OFF.
Check the Hotel Functions work OK.
